#7de6c2 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#7de6c2 is composed of 49% red, 90.2% green and 76.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 45.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 15.7% yellow and 9.8% black. It has a hue angle of 159.4 degrees, a saturation of 67.7% and a lightness of 69.6%. #7de6c2 color hex could be obtained by blending #faffff with #00cd85. Closest websafe color is: #66ffcc.

Shades and Tints of #7de6c2

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000201 is the darkest color, while #f0fcf8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#7de6c2

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#adb6b3 is the less saturated color, while #65fec9 is the most saturated one.
